.page_hero__CNt1n{position:relative;padding:120px 0 80px;overflow:hidden}.page_heroBg__XgmJu,.page_heroBg__XgmJu:before{position:absolute;inset:0;z-index:0}.page_heroBg__XgmJu:before{content:"";background-image:url(/images/back.jpg);background-size:cover;background-position:50%;opacity:.08}.page_bgShape1__dEXBD{position:absolute;top:-50%;right:-20%;width:80%;height:150%;background:radial-gradient(ellipse,rgba(184,169,201,.08) 0,transparent 60%);transform:rotate(-15deg)}.page_bgShape2__57Xtm{position:absolute;bottom:-30%;left:-10%;width:60%;height:100%;background:radial-gradient(ellipse,rgba(152,212,187,.06) 0,transparent 60%)}.page_container__ru47H{max-width:1200px;margin:0 auto;padding:0 24px;position:relative;z-index:1}.page_heroContent__pQR_2{max-width:700px}.page_heroLabel__Fo4Ia{display:inline-block;padding:8px 16px;background:rgba(184,169,201,.1);border:1px solid rgba(184,169,201,.2);border-radius:50px;font-size:.85rem;font-weight:500;color:var(--primary-lavender);margin-bottom:20px}.page_heroContent__pQR_2 h1{font-size:clamp(2.5rem,5vw,3.5rem);font-weight:700;line-height:1.1;margin-bottom:20px}.page_heroDescription__J6cCt{font-size:1.15rem;color:var(--text-secondary);line-height:1.7}.page_statesSection__zAmia{padding:80px 0}.page_sectionTitle__11SYl{font-size:2rem;font-weight:600;margin-bottom:40px;text-align:center}.page_statesGrid__6ZVND{display:grid;grid-template-columns:repeat(auto-fit,minmax(280px,1fr));grid-gap:24px;gap:24px}.page_stateCard__7OcMb{display:block;background:var(--bg-card);border:1px solid rgba(184,169,201,.1);border-radius:var(--border-radius-lg);padding:32px;text-decoration:none;transition:all var(--transition-medium);position:relative;overflow:hidden}.page_stateCard__7OcMb:before{content:"";position:absolute;top:0;left:0;right:0;height:3px;background:var(--accent-gradient);transform:scaleX(0);transition:transform var(--transition-medium)}.page_stateCard__7OcMb:hover{border-color:rgba(184,169,201,.3);transform:translateY(-4px)}.page_stateCard__7OcMb:hover:before{transform:scaleX(1)}.page_stateIcon__jK6Sh{width:64px;height:64px;display:flex;align-items:center;justify-content:center;background:rgba(184,169,201,.1);border-radius:16px;margin-bottom:20px;color:var(--primary-lavender)}.page_stateCard__7OcMb h2{font-size:1.5rem;font-weight:600;margin-bottom:12px;color:var(--text-primary)}.page_stateCard__7OcMb p{font-size:.95rem;color:var(--text-secondary);line-height:1.6;margin-bottom:16px}.page_cityCount__DPHjX{font-size:.85rem;color:var(--primary-mint);font-weight:500}.page_stateLink__xO0Pr{display:inline-flex;align-items:center;gap:8px;color:var(--primary-lavender);font-weight:500;font-size:.95rem;margin-top:16px}.page_stateLink__xO0Pr:after{content:"→";transition:transform var(--transition-fast)}.page_stateCard__7OcMb:hover .page_stateLink__xO0Pr:after{transform:translateX(4px)}.page_citiesSection__zCMpO{padding:80px 0;background:rgba(13,13,18,.5)}.page_citiesGrid__xVdBf{display:grid;grid-template-columns:repeat(auto-fill,minmax(200px,1fr));grid-gap:16px;gap:16px}.page_cityCard___KCxu{display:block;background:var(--bg-card);border:1px solid rgba(184,169,201,.1);border-radius:var(--border-radius);padding:20px;text-decoration:none;transition:all var(--transition-fast)}.page_cityCard___KCxu:hover{border-color:var(--primary-lavender);background:rgba(184,169,201,.05)}.page_cityCard___KCxu h3{font-size:1rem;font-weight:500;color:var(--text-primary);margin-bottom:4px}.page_cityCard___KCxu span{font-size:.8rem;color:var(--text-muted)}.page_stateHeader__rw3kk{display:flex;align-items:center;gap:16px;margin-bottom:32px}.page_backLink__pvHDh{display:inline-flex;align-items:center;gap:8px;color:var(--text-secondary);text-decoration:none;font-size:.9rem;transition:color var(--transition-fast)}.page_backLink__pvHDh:hover{color:var(--primary-lavender)}.page_cityHero__fXzH3{position:relative;padding:120px 0 60px;overflow:hidden}.page_cityInfo__I_uxI{display:grid;grid-template-columns:1fr 1fr;grid-gap:48px;gap:48px;align-items:start}@media (max-width:768px){.page_cityInfo__I_uxI{grid-template-columns:1fr}}.page_cityDetails__BZES8 h2{font-size:1.5rem;font-weight:600;margin-bottom:20px}.page_cityDetails__BZES8 p{color:var(--text-secondary);line-height:1.7;margin-bottom:16px}.page_servicesList__iK1DT{list-style:none;padding:0;margin:24px 0}.page_servicesList__iK1DT li{display:flex;align-items:center;gap:12px;padding:12px 0;border-bottom:1px solid rgba(184,169,201,.1);color:var(--text-secondary)}.page_servicesList__iK1DT li:before{content:"✓";color:var(--primary-mint);font-weight:600}.page_formSection__VTuSz{padding:80px 0}.page_formWrapper__ubPYU{max-width:600px;margin:0 auto}.page_nearbySection__7XoTj{padding:60px 0;background:rgba(13,13,18,.5)}.page_nearbyTitle__wX1_T{font-size:1.25rem;font-weight:600;margin-bottom:24px}.page_nearbyGrid__WXNa9{display:flex;flex-wrap:wrap;gap:12px}.page_nearbyLink__ZEeHw{display:inline-block;padding:10px 20px;background:var(--bg-card);border:1px solid rgba(184,169,201,.1);border-radius:50px;color:var(--text-secondary);text-decoration:none;font-size:.9rem;transition:all var(--transition-fast)}.page_nearbyLink__ZEeHw:hover{border-color:var(--primary-lavender);color:var(--text-primary)}.page_cta___g_FD{padding:80px 0;text-align:center}.page_ctaContent__5WGlU{max-width:600px;margin:0 auto}.page_ctaContent__5WGlU h2{font-size:2rem;font-weight:600;margin-bottom:16px}.page_ctaContent__5WGlU p{color:var(--text-secondary);margin-bottom:32px}.page_regionSection__6IXGF{padding:60px 0}.page_regionTitle__JFENo{font-size:1.25rem;font-weight:600;margin-bottom:20px;color:var(--primary-lavender)}.page_regionGrid__3jNNo{display:grid;grid-template-columns:repeat(auto-fill,minmax(180px,1fr));grid-gap:12px;gap:12px;margin-bottom:40px}.page_regionLink__Qri3N{display:block;padding:12px 16px;background:rgba(184,169,201,.05);border:1px solid rgba(184,169,201,.1);border-radius:var(--border-radius);color:var(--text-secondary);text-decoration:none;font-size:.9rem;transition:all var(--transition-fast)}.page_regionLink__Qri3N:hover{background:rgba(184,169,201,.1);border-color:rgba(184,169,201,.3);color:var(--text-primary)}